Kontroll - A Hungarian, independent (?) movie with AWESOME atmosphere, impressive shoots and very talented young actors. The movie takes places in the subway of Budapest (how I like that place...
) and has kind of a surreal story. A team of controllers that almost never sees the daylight fights is way through a day of work. And they face killer that pushes its victims in front of the trains.
A masterpiece!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!
